dc.contributor.author | Matuszewski, Benjamin | |
dc.contributor.author | Schnell, Norbert | |
dc.date.accessioned | 2017-10-02T09:00:02Z | |
dc.date.available | 2017-10-02T09:00:02Z | |
dc.date.issued | 2017-08-21 | |
dc.date.submitted | 2017-09-30T16:06:51.201Z | |
dc.identifier.uri | http://qmro.qmul.ac.uk/xmlui/handle/123456789/26126 | |
dc.description.abstract | This paper introduces lfo — for Low Frequency Operators — a graph-based Javascript (ES2015) API for online and online processing (i.e. analysis and transformation) of data streams such as audio and motion sensor data. The library is open-source and entirely based on web standards. The project aims at creating an ecosystem consisting of platform-independent stream operator modules such as filters and extractors as well as platform-specific source and sink modules such as audio i/o, motion sensor inputs, and file access. The modular approach of the API allows for using the library in virtually any Javascript environment. A first set of operators as well as basic source and sink modules for web browsers and Node.js are included in the distribu- tion of the library. The paper introduces the underlying concepts, describes the implementation of the API, and reports on benchmarks of a set of operators. It concludes with the presentation of a set of example applications. | en_US |
dc.relation.ispartofseries | Proceedings of 3rd Web Audio Conference, London, August 2017;39 | |
dc.rights | Attribution-NonCommercial-NoDerivs 3.0 United States | * |
dc.rights.uri | http://creativecommons.org/licenses/by-nc-nd/3.0/us/ | * |
dc.title | LFO – A Graph-based Modular Approach to the Processing of Data Streams | en_US |
dc.type | Article | en_US |